SQL Server基础:选择题解析

6 下载量 168 浏览量 更新于2024-08-30 2 收藏 82KB PDF 举报
这篇资源主要涵盖了SQL Server的基础知识,包括选择题的形式测试了用户对SQL Server的理解。以下是这些题目涉及的主要知识点: 1. 查询语言:在SQL Server中,用于查询数据的语言是Transact-SQL (T-SQL),这也是B选项。 2. 数据库基本单元:在关系数据库中,保存和管理数据的基本单元是表(C选项),它由行和列组成。 3. SQL Server 2012的类型:SQL Server 2012是基于关系型数据库管理系统(A选项),这是一种以表格形式组织数据的数据库模型。 4. 默认数据库:在安装Microsoft SQL Server 2012时,会创建名为Master的数据库(B选项),它是系统数据库,负责维护所有其他数据库的信息。 5. 数据存储容器:描述了存储数据容器及其数据处理过程的是数据模型(C选项)。 6. 数据库分离与附加:在SQL Server中,分离数据库会产生mdf(主数据文件)和ldf(日志文件)(A选项)。分离的数据库文件可以重命名,但附加时需确保文件名与数据库名称匹配。 7. 主数据库文件后缀:主数据库文件的后缀是.mdf(C选项)。 8. 主流数据库系统:目前,主流的数据库模型是关系模型数据库系统(A选项),如SQL Server。 在企业管理器部分: 9. 手机号码存储:手机号码通常使用Char或Nchar类型的字段存储(A选项),因为它们可以存储固定长度的字符。 10. 数据完整性:引用完整性是通过主键和外键之间的关系实现的,确保数据的一致性(D选项)。其他选项描述了不同类型的数据完整性约束或错误。 11. 数据管理:我们通常使用数据库管理系统(DBMS,A选项)来输入、存储和管理数据。 12. 地址存储:家庭住址通常使用可变长度的字符串类型存储,例如Varchar或Nvarchar(C选项),这样可以适应不同长度的地址。 13. 创建数据库:创建数据库时,主要数据文件、次要数据文件和日志文件是必需的,但记录集不是文件类型(D选项)。 在查询分析器部分: 14. 学号约束:在创建学生信息表时,如果要设定学号小于1000,可以使用CHECK约束(未给出完整答案,但通常用CHECK约束来限制学号范围)。 以上知识点涵盖了SQL Server的基础概念,包括查询语言、数据库结构、数据完整性、数据库管理、数据类型和约束等方面。